This webinar will help understand our upcoming NVMe Plugfest being held May 22-25th. Learn about the new test requirements, test tools and how to prepare.
3. 3
University of New Hampshire
Portland, ME
Durham, NH
Boston, MA
• Founded in 1866
• Main campus located in Durham, New Hampshire, USA
• 12000+ undergraduate students, 2000+ graduate
students
4. • The UNH-IOL is a non-profit neutral, third-party
laboratory dedicated to testing data networking
technologies through industry collaboration.
• Performing communications testing since 1988
– UNH-IOL Tests are listed on iol.unh.edu for public
review.
• Industry leading test facility for data, telecom, mobile
and storage networking technology & consumer
electronics.
– 28,000 sq. ft lab facility
– 6,000 sq. ft pre-wired space dedicated to Plugfests.
• >100 Employees, >20 full time staff.
4
InterOperability Lab
5. Since 2012 NVMe Promoters Group collaborating with
UNH-IOL to manage the Integrators List based Test
Program on behalf of NVMe Organization
5
InterOperability Lab
9. • Summer 2016 100+ new ‘FYI’ conformance tests defined
• Executed at Plugfest #6, October 2016
• After review, most of these have been designated ‘Mandatory’
for Plugfest #7.
– Groups 1 + 2 have many new test cases that are now Mandatory
– Much of Groups 7, 8, 9 (Reservations, APST, Namespace Management) is
now Mandatory if Supported
9
NVMe Conformance Test Requirements
10. • Notable Update: Write Zeroes (Test 2.5 case 5) & Write
Uncorrectable (Test 2.7 case 5), status changed due to NVMe
1.2.1 ECN 003
• These sub-tests remain FYI
• The latest v7.0 test suites, along with a redline version are
available at: https://www.iol.unh.edu/testing/storage/nvme/test-
suites
10
NVMe Conformance Test Requirements
11. • No significant changes to Interop Tests
– Read/Write + Boot with 5 systems
– Hotplug if U.2 with 1 system
• Interop Read/Write VDBENCH Scripts shared on UNH-IOL
Box Fileshare
• The latest v7.0 test suite available at:
https://www.iol.unh.edu/testing/storage/nvme/test-suites
11
NVMe Interop Test Requirements
12. 12
Interop Systems
Platform OS Testing
Dell PowerEdge R720 Win 2k12 Server R1 & R2 Read/write
Dell PowerEdge R720 RHEL 6.5 Hot plug
ASUS X79 Deluxe LGA 2011 Ubuntu 16.04 Read/write
ASUS X79 Deluxe LGA 2011 Windows 10 Read/write
SUPERMICRO MBD-X10SAT-O ATX Server RHEL 6.5 Read/write
SUPERMICRO MBD-X10SAT-O ATX Server Windows 10 Read/write
ASRock Z97 Ubuntu 16.04 Boot
Gigabyte GA-1 H170 Ubuntu 16.04 Boot
Dell PowerEdge R710 TBD Read/write
Dell PowerEdge R810 TBD Read/write
Intel ‘Wildcat Pass’ Win2k16 Server Read/write
Intel ‘Wildcat Pass’ CentOS Read/write
14. • Launching new Integrators List for NVMe-MI
• Test development led by Teledyne-LeCroy in NVMe-MI
Working Group, uses LeCroy T-34
• Currently no NVMe-MI Interop Tests
• The latest v7.0 test suite, is available at:
https://www.iol.unh.edu/testing/storage/nvme/test-suites
• NVMe and NVMe-MI Integrators Lists are Independent!
14
NVMe-MI Conformance Test Requirements
16. No NVMeoF Requirements, No NVMeoF IL Testing
Would like to perform experimental/ad hoc NVMeoF Tests
(depends on interest)
1. Test out IOL INTERACT PC Edition Beta Software on
different transports (~30 tests implemented)
2. Simple Interop Fabric for RoCE
3. Resources must not interfere with primary NVMe Tests
16
NVMeoF?
19. 19
Conformance Test Tools
Used for Groups 1, 2, 3, 4, 5, 6, 7, 8,
9, 10
Used for Groups 1, 2, 3, 4, 5, 6, 10 as
well as NVMe-MI
Used for Group 7 and 9
Distributed via UNH-IOL Box Fileshare
https://unh.app.box.com/files/0/f/7374078377/I
NTERACT
Distributed via UNH-IOL Box Fileshare
https://unh.app.box.com/files/0/f/7374078377/I
NTERACT
Contact Oakgate for scripts
Supports up to Ubuntu 16.04 LTS now. Requires PETracer v8.50
20. • UNH-IOL NVMe INTERACT v7.0b
software for PC Edition and Teledyne-
LeCroy Edition released March 22,
2017.
• This is the version that will be used at
Plugfest #7
• Download today from UNH-IOL Box
Fileshare and start testing!
• Intended for PCIe-based SSD testing
20
UNH-IOL Test Tools
21. • A Special Beta version of UNH-IOL
NVMe INTERACT PC Edition also
released for NVMeoF testing.
• The fabrics software will not be used
at Plugfest #7 for IL testing.
• Download today and start testing!
• Intended for FC and RoCE based
NVMeoF testing
21
UNH-IOL Test Tools
27. Download latest tools and run them!
● Tools that we will use at plugfest is available now
● Run them, find bugs, fix bugs
27
Be Prepared!
28. Bring 2+ Samples of each product
● Conformance tests will only require 1 sample.
● Interop tests require that 2 samples be used
simultaneously.
● Please bring at least 2 samples of your product, this will
facilitate interop testing.
28
Be Prepared!
29. 29
Be Prepared!
● If you have a larger product (i.e. large
PCIe dev board) please bring your own
PCIe flex or riser cables
30. 30
Be Prepared!
● UNH-IOL will have U.2/SFF-8639 to CEM adapters on hand
● If you have a non CEM form factor, please bring it, and also please
bring at least 2 of your own adapters - this will facilitate interop testing
● Adapters available from serialcables.com and teledynelecroy.com
31. 31
Be Prepared!
● Bring any necessary PCs, tools, cables that will be necessary to re-
program or re-flash your device.
● We have a soldering station in the Plugfest Room.
● Wired and wireless internet provided
33. 33
Logistics
● Plugfest runs Monday - Thursday
● Doors open at 8AM, testing until 6PM
● Kickoff meeting Monday @ 11AM
● Light breakfast and lunch provided each day
● Device schedule will be made after registration closes
35. 35
No Photos
● No photos!
● Please respect confidentiality of your
colleagues.
● All companies have agreed to UNH-IOL
Usage Agreement
● UNH-IOL may take some ‘generic’ photos.
● If you would like a photo of your team, or
your own equipment setup, please check
with UNH-IOL staff first.
36. 36
Logistics
Visa Invitation Letter Contact:
kerry.munson@iol.unh.edu
Shipping Address:
NVMe Plugfest ℅ Kerry Munson
21 Madbury Rd Suite 100
Durham, NH 03824
📞: 603-862-0090
Equipment must arrive by May 19 th
Hotels, Travel, Parking Info:
https://www.iol.unh.edu/about/visit
Airports: ✈
MHT - Manchester Boston Regional
Airport (🕐1 hr)
BOS - Boston Logan International
Airport (🕒1hr 30mins)
Train: 🚄
Amtrak - Downeaster
Boston North Station > Durham-UNH
http://www.amtrakdowneaster.com/
37. 37
Logistics
Parking code will be provided to registrants
UNH Campus Map:
https://www.iol.unh.edu/sites/default/files/im
ages/directions/iol-campus-map.pdf
39. 39
Q&A
Q: Will testing start 8AM Monday?
A: No, Monday morning will be reserved for setup time, with testing
starting Monday afternoon.
Q: When will the schedule be available?
A: The schedule will be available after registration closes May 1. You
can expect the schedule either May 5 or 8.
40. 40
Q&A
Q: Are tests marked ‘In Progress’ required for Integrators List
qualification?
A: No
Q: Are tests marked ‘FYI’ required for Integrators List qualification?
A: No